<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Bells not used in worship at Banke Bihari Temple:</strong> Banke Bihari Temple of Vrindavan, Uttar Pradesh, India is known for its unique tradition. You will be surprised to know that here the bell is not rung during the Aarti of Lord Krishna.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">This tradition is not mentioned in any scripture or book, but pure love is the real reason behind doing this. In Vrindavan, God is not worshiped as a deity, but in the form of Lala i.e. a small child.</p>

<h3 style="text-align: justify;">Know the reason behind this from Vrindavan&#8217;s famous storyteller Indresh Maharaj?</h3>
<p style="text-align: justify;">According to Vrindavan&#8217;s famous storyteller Indresh Maharaj, here Thakur ji is not woken up, rather he is requested that, Lala get up&#8230; Jai Ho Lala. This is the reason why Banke Bihari ji wakes up the last in the entire country.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">While in other temples Lord wakes up at Brahma Muhurta, Banke Bihari Ji wakes up around 8 o&#8217;clock, because it is believed that a small child always sleeps late and wakes up late.</p>

<h3 style="text-align: justify;">Devotion based on love in Vrindavan – Indresh Maharaj</h3>
<p style="text-align: justify;">This feeling of love is also behind not ringing the bell during Aarti. Indresh Maharaj says that people in Vrindavan believe that Lala can get scared by loud noises. If God gets frightened by the loud sound of the bell, it is considered a sign of lack of love.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Therefore, during the Aarti in Banke Bihari temple, bhajans and kirtans are performed in soft tones. This is the only temple in the world where bells do not ring during the Aarti. </p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">The daily routine of Vrindavan is also run with love. All the temples are closed in the afternoon, because according to beliefs, Thakur ji has gone for Go Charan. On returning in the evening, the first thing that perfume is applied is on their cheeks and hands, like a mother cleaning her child&#8217;s face.</p>

<p>Vrindavan is a place which needs no introduction. A beautiful and small town of Uttar Pradesh which is famous for the mythological stories and myths related to Lord Shri Krishna. Vrindavan city is very important as a spiritual center for Krishna devotees. Vrindavan, full of sacred ghats and ancient temples, attracts lakhs of tourists every year. Vrindavan is associated with the pastimes of Krishna, making it an important pilgrimage site for Hindus. Five temples in Vrindavan are particularly famous for their history, architecture and spiritual significance.</p>

<p>Banke Bihari Temple is one of the most prominent temples of Vrindavan, dedicated to Lord Shri Krishna, who is worshiped in the child form. In this temple, the black colored idol of Radha Krishna is seated in a unique posture, in which he is slightly tilted to one side, just like he used to play the flute. This is a very amazing sight and the people visiting the temple get absorbed in the spiritual state after getting the darshan of God.</p>
